anomaly |
Also found in: Medical, Wikipedia | 0.01 sec. |
|
Abnormality or deviation. Pronounced "uh-nom-uh-lee," it is a favorite word among computer people when complex systems produce output that is inexplicable. See software conflict and anomaly detection. |
